Stuart Brayson is a British composer of new musicals.

He is a self taught multi instrumentalist and studied dramatic art as an actor in Newcastle and London.

Stuart has written over 27 musicals, ranging from the epic Mata! about the life of Mata Hari to Pink Angora Sweater, a new musical comedy about the life of cross dressing film maker Ed Wood.

He has been actively creating diverse and melodic new work since the early 1990s, since his departure from rock band, POP.

Born in Gateshead in the North East, he sprung to fame when From Here To Eternity (with lyrics by Sir Tim Rice) opened to five star reviews in London’s West End.
